Avocado. You can actually use avocado as a cocktail garnish too. The best approach is to cut a slice of the fruit and set it in the cocktail so that it catches on the side and (hopefully) stays put. Other approaches won't work too well, as avocado is too soft to be wedged on the side of a glass or made into a ball.

Garnishes should always be placed directly next to the straw, never just dumped into the drink. This means when the customer takes a sip of their drink the garnish is directly underneath their nose providing a fresh aroma to enhance the overall drinking experience. Note these guidelines are for spirit & mixers not for cocktails.

How to Cut Garnish Citrus Fruits. Use a clean, dry knife and chopping board. Wash the fruit. Chop off the ends. Cut in half and remove the pith at the core. Slice into wedges: Lime, 6 wedges / Lemon, 8 wedges / Orange, 16 wedges.

Make ⅛- to ¼-inch thick slices through the whole body of the fruit, cutting near the "equator," and avoiding the "poles," or the stem end and the bottom end. To make half-moon shaped slices, cut rounds in half across the center. Make a small notch in the pulp or the rind to place it onto the rim of the glass.

A cocktail garnish is an ornamental item that adds appeal to a cocktail. In case of fruit wedges, slices, or twists, the garnish actually imbues a bit of juice or citrus oil to the drink. Likewise, an olive or onion in a Martini or Gibson lends a whisper of savory flavor to those drinks. And of course, there's the bright red (or green) cherries.

A whiskey sour, served in a coupe glass, is garnished with a spiral of lemon peel and two maraschino cherries on a cocktail pick, along with drops of bitters swirled into the foam (from egg white) atop the drink. Cocktail garnishes are decorative ornaments that add character or style to a mixed drink, most notably to cocktails.
